12 MIT Study on the Future of Energy Storage that is returned upon discharge. The ratio of . energy storage capacity to maximum power . yields a facility''s storage . duration, measured . in hours—this is the length of time over which the facility can deliver maximum power when starting from a full charge. Energy storage systems for electricity generation operating in the United States Pumped-storage hydroelectric systems. Pumped-storage hydroelectric (PSH) systems are the oldest and some of the largest (in power and energy capacity) utility-scale ESSs in the United States and most were built in the 1970''s.PSH systems in the United States use electricity from electric power grids to …

The power conditioning system (PCS) only makes up a small portion of the overall costs for lithium-ion and lead-acid battery-based storage systems, as shown in Figure 1.However, the PCS''s share of costs will increase due to the falling prices of battery cells, as shown in Figure 2.
